    Had the whiteline anti lift kit and bushes installed along with a minor service today.

    Initial impressions:
    Steering feels slightly more weighted- in a good way. Turn in feels slightly sharper.
    Haven't had a chance to actually drive but did some harder starts and felt more planted.
    Hope to get a chance to try it out a bit more over the next week.

    No noises as such, except from the tyres

    There is a noticeable extra amount of vibration when coming to a stop while the transmission is still in second, until it engages the clutch.
    But nothing too extreme.
    Have done a few harder starts and axle tramp is pretty much gone. Interestingly the traction control now seems to let the wheels spin a little more as they gain traction, which makes for more squeal but a much smoother takeoff without annoying dash bounces and steering wheel shudder.

    Still have to get used to the heavier steering at slow speeds but its not a dealbreaker for me.
